Murat Ongun files criminal complaint against TRT: 'A serious security problem for our state'

Summary by Cumhuriyet
Murat Ongun, advisor to the detained Istanbul Metropolitan Municipality Mayor Ekrem İmamoğlu, announced that they will file a criminal complaint against the media outlets that shared the images, especially TRT.

In the statement of Murat Ongun, the advisor to the Mayor of Istanbul Metropolitan Municipality Ekrem İmamoğlu, to the police, it was revealed that the questions were again based on secret witness allegations. Murat Ongun denied all the accusations.

The secret witness whose statement was taken in the corruption and terror operation against the Istanbul Metropolitan Municipality pointed to İmamoğlu's press advisor Murat Ongun and his assistant Emrah Bağdatlı. Secret witness Meşe said, "There are journalists that Murat Ongun constantly finances. Emrah also delivers money to these journalists." The secret witness shared the names of the journalists in question one by one.
